CALHOUN EDUCATOR NAMED TEACHER OF THE MONTH
"MONTGOMERY, Ala. -" Sondra Oswalt has a gift of communicating with students of all ages and ability levels, which can be a real challenge for an algebra teacher. It's also what earned the Oxford High School teacher the title of Alfa's Teacher of the Month for October. As this month's winner, she and her school each will receive $1,000 from Alfa Insurance Co. and the Alabama Farmers Federation. Oswalt said students must be challenged to reach their potential through well-planned learning experiences, and good teachers should understand their students' academic needs and be able to bridge gaps in their education. "Students should be actively engaged in their education, not just spectators with good seats," she said. "Learning involves noise; talking, moving, frustrating grunts and even an occasional light bulb moment. Some need to hear, some see and many need to actually do an activity in order to comprehend it." A National Board Certified teacher, Oswalt also has been honored as Oxford City Schools' Teacher of the Year. Oxford High School Principal Dr. Jeff Goodwin described Oswalt as efficient and organized, adding that she is a teacher who controls her classes without harsh tactics. "Mrs. Oswalt is always willing to try something new or different to help her students become accomplished math students," Dr. Goodwin said. "In addition to her numerous projects in the field of mathematics, she also is actively involved in the Alabama Reading Initiative. She teaches students with various illnesses who are not well enough to travel to school. She also relishes the challenge of working with students who speak English as a second language. She considers it her personal mission to ensure that every student she is associated with has the opportunity to excel to their optimum potential." This is Alfa's fifth year as sponsor of the Teacher of the Month program. During the 2002 school year, Alfa will honor one teacher from each of Alabama's eight state school board districts as well as two private school teachers and two principals.
